Re: cannot add alias after deleting as subscriber

 

Peter,

However, when I tried to add that alternative address as an alias, I
am getting a failure message saying that the email address is already
registered.
I think you need to log in using that alternative email address one last time and then use the red "Delete My Account" button at the bottom right of its Account page.

Or, if you prefer to retain ownership of the content you posted under the alternative address you can log into it and change its Email to your primary address. That will initiate a merge of the two accounts, leaving only the primary address as an active account.

If you're logged in to your primary address you'll need to log out of that first, or use a browser that isn't logged in.

Once the alternative address has been deleted or merged you should be able to set it as an alias to your primary address.

Re: Auto follow replies

 

Mick,

What does "auto follow replies" mean?
It is one of the Message Selection options, in the Advanced Preferences section of each member's membership page (and your own Subscription page).
/static/help#subscription-options

This one means that the member will be sent messages that are in topics that this member created or replied to. It is only effective if the member has
selected "Following Only" rather than "All Messages".

It is shown as "R" next to their email type selected.

Re: Reply-to set to a different sub-group? #howto

 

Doranna,

Another excellent option. Sadly, most of my peeps are, er, not
friends with web interfaces and don't want to be. It's very much like
herding cats.
That's ok. If you know which members belong in which category you can set their Message Selection for them.

One hitch is that "Change Message Selection" isn't a choice in the Actions menu (at the bottom of each page of the Members list). Which means that you'd have to set them one by one, opening each member's page in turn.

Going forward you could set up the Message Selection option in the Default Sub Settings tab of your (sub)group's Settings page so that new members default to announcements only. Which I presume would be the majority case versus the few who want to participate in comments.

Another hitch in this scheme is that there isn't an easy way to prevent members from creating a new topic of their own (effectively an Announcement), and some may even do so accidentally. So you would also likely want to Moderate the group to catch that. I don't know if it was your plan to moderate the discussion subgroup, but that would be a downside of doing it all in one (sub)group instead of two if you wanted discussion to be freewheeling.

Re: Account Merge for Group Owner #groupowner #merge

 

On Wed, Sep 25, 2019 at 12:46 PM, J White wrote:

Can I merge the accounts, as Owner? Both accounts are tagged as "Owner".

Yes. Instructions are available here:?

/g/GroupManagersForum/wiki/Profile-and-Email-Address-and-Merging-Accounts

Last I heard, it was still possible to accidentally delete the last group Owner via an account merge. So make absolutely sure that both accounts own the group before attempting this.?

I understand the general steps for merging but how does this impact each account, and is it important to merge from old to new or new to old, in order to keep the original start date and connection to the old posts?

Yes, it is important. I suggest you merge the new account into the old one. To do so, you will need to first log in under the new account and have email access to the old one.? After the merge, what you are calling your "new account" will no longer exist.

If you subsequently want to change the email address on the remaining account back to the newer one, that is easily done, using the instructions found on the "Changing your email address" section of same wiki page linked above.

In either event you should not lose any ownership of group content that you had before.

I don't want to lose my new profile information and photo -- do I have to copy those over to the old account first?

Yes. Profile information is most easily accessed from?/account?page=viewprofile
